Hawaiian Crime Drama Based On ‘Hell-Bent’ Book In Works At HBO Max From Cris Cole & Seoul Street

EXCLUSIVE: HBO Max is developing Aloha MotherF**ker, a drama series based on Jason Ryan’s best-selling novel Hell-Bent. Mad Dogs creator Cris Cole will write the adaptation, which comes from Will Yun Lee and Mark and Christine Holder’s Seoul Street.

Al Harrington Dies: ‘Hawaii Five-O’ Actor Was 85

Al Harrington, a Samoan-American actor who had roles on both the original Hawaii Five-0 TV series and its reboot decades later, died Tuesday in Honolulu as the result of a stroke last week. He was 85.

Al Harrington (1935–2021), actor known for “Hawaii Five-O”

Al Harrington was an actor best known for playing Detective Ben Kokua on “Hawaii Five-O.”Born Tausau Ta’a in American Samoa, Harrington was raised in Hawaii and later became well known as an entertainer in Waikiki. His dance review, featuring his Polynesian dancing, was popular at the Hilton Hawaiian Village in Waikiki for years.
